Charles Darwin for Kids | Natural Selection & Evolution
Charles Darwin was a naturalist who forever changed the way we understand life on Earth. During a voyage on the HMS Beagle, he studied animals and fossils that inspired his theory of evolution. In his famous book On the Origin of Species, Darwin explained that all living things change over time through a process called natural selection. His ideas caused big debates and reshaped biology, helping people see connections between all species.
